The Effect of Skill Centered Intervention Based on IMB Model on Promoting Teachers' Professional Competence in Teaching Sexuality Health.

About

Study aim is determining the impact of a skill based intervention based on IMB model on Promoting School Teachers' Professional Competence in Teaching Sexual Health.

Full description

This research is a randomized control field trial with two groups; intervention and control. Sampling will be conducted by block design (with block size of 4) random allocation.

Intervention group: Intervention group will be received sexuality teaching skills for promotion of professional competence based on information, motivation and behavioral skills model for adolescent sexuality after signing informed consent form and being informed about the goals and details of intervention for 6 sessions (one two hour session per week).

The control group will not receive any intervention until the end of the research. Then, based on the ethics of the research and their willingness can use the content of program.

Inclusion criteria

  • Having instructors' consent to enter the study, instructor approval for teaching in terms of education system
  • Having at least 5 years of teaching experience.

Exclusion criteria

  • Not participating in at least a third of the sessions
  • Not willing to continue cooperation.
